Overview

The Tsugami M10JL10 is a long-bed CNC turret lathe built around a 10-inch chuck with a 1,000 mm maximum machining length. It's the extended-bed variant of the M10J, designed for shops that need to turn longer workpieces without sacrificing the precision and rigidity that Tsugami's M-series is known for.

With a 400 mm maximum machining diameter on chuck work and 80 mm for bar work, the M10JL10 covers a solid range of turning applications. The main spindle tops out at 4,000 RPM (rated 3,500 RPM) with a 15/18.5 kW motor, giving you the torque to take aggressive cuts on steel and stainless while still having the speed for aluminum and brass. The 12-station servo turret indexes quickly and precisely, keeping non-cutting time to a minimum.

The Z-axis travel of approximately 1,060 mm is what sets the M10JL10 apart from the standard M10J's 560 mm. That extra 500 mm of travel opens up applications for longer shafts, drive components, spindles, and hydraulic cylinders that simply won't fit on a standard-bed machine. The X-axis travel of 260 mm provides adequate reach for facing and profiling operations.

Rapid traverse at 30 m/min on X and 33 m/min on Z keeps the slide moving quickly between cuts. Box slideways on the X-axis provide the rigidity and vibration damping needed for interrupted cuts and heavier roughing operations. Thermal displacement compensation and spindle air purge are built in, along with a servo tailstock for long-part support. The combination of long-bed capacity with Tsugami's precision pedigree makes the M10JL10 a strong choice for shops turning longer parts to tight tolerances.

Strengths & Limitations

Strengths

  • 1,000 mm machining length handles long shafts, spindles, and hydraulic cylinders that won't fit on standard-bed lathes
  • 10-inch chuck with 400 mm swing covers a wide range of turning diameters for general and precision machining
  • 15/18.5 kW spindle motor provides serious torque for aggressive roughing in steel and stainless at full diameter
  • Box slideways on X-axis deliver superior vibration damping for interrupted cuts and heavy roughing passes
  • Thermal displacement compensation maintains dimensional accuracy over long production runs without manual offset adjustments
  • 12-station servo turret provides fast, precise indexing for multi-tool operations

Limitations

  • Long-bed configuration increases footprint compared to the standard M10J, requiring more floor space
  • 4,000 RPM max spindle speed may limit surface speed optimization on smaller-diameter parts
  • No live tooling or Y-axis limits the machine to turning operations only; milling features require a separate setup
  • Approximate Z-axis travel specs for the L10 variant; confirm exact travel with Tsugami distributor

Frequently Asked Questions

01 What's the difference between the M10JL10 and the M10J?

The M10JL10 is the long-bed version of the M10J. The standard M10J has 560 mm Z-axis travel, while the M10JL10 extends to approximately 1,060 mm, effectively doubling the maximum part length. Both share the same spindle, turret, X-axis, and control platform. Choose the M10JL10 if you regularly turn parts longer than 500 mm.

02 Does the M10JL10 have a tailstock?

Yes, the M10JL10 includes a servo tailstock as a standard feature. This is essential for supporting long workpieces during turning operations to prevent deflection and chatter. The servo tailstock provides programmable quill pressure for consistent support across different part geometries.

03 Can the M10JL10 do bar work?

Yes, the M10JL10 handles bar stock up to 80 mm diameter through the 90 mm spindle bore. For bar work, you'd pair it with an appropriate bar feeder. The long-bed design gives you the Z-axis travel to produce longer bar-fed parts than the standard M10J.

04 What does the thermal displacement compensation do?

The thermal displacement compensation system monitors machine temperature at key points and automatically adjusts axis positions to counteract thermal growth. During warm-up and long production runs, this keeps dimensional accuracy consistent without the operator making manual offset corrections. It's particularly important on long-bed machines where thermal effects are amplified by the longer guideways.
